Carousel Winery has invited Lawrence County Historian, Ron Bell, to be the guest speaker for this very unique event.
Not only will Bell be sharing his knowledge of this area before Indiana became a state, he will also be going on a very interesting discovery mission with us!
Apparently, The Lost School #7 was located right on the property that Carousel Winery sits on today. According to some early 1800’s maps, it is possible that the foundation of the old school could still be found.
… Challenge Accepted.
Bring your metal detector and hiking boots, and prepare to drink some of your favorite Carousel wine!
Before the hike, enjoy a meal from the “ol’ days”: beans, cornbread and our favorite… PERSIMMON PUDDING!

REED STATION
In the first decade of the last century, Reed Station was a small but thriving community of Italian immigrants between Oolitic and Avoca. It became the scene of a dramatic series of events that would baffle law enforcement and test community ties. This event consists of a historic walk, in which costumed reenactors explore the events at Reed Station, a light supper of soup, cornbread, and dessert, and a presentation by Believe Paranormal about their investigations at the former fish hatchery.
